Compacting Dust From Demolition Waste Significantly

PreZero is an international waste handling company with subsidiaries in many European countries.

In Groningen, The Netherlands, PreZero receives demolition waste from buildings. Treating this waste creates significant volumes of dust.

Until the RUNI-installation dust was extracted through a ventilation system and went through filters into an open container. This process created dust and was a problem for neighbors and employes.

With Paul Kok, Trusteel in Emmen as contact, RUNI supplied two SK240s for compacting and binding the dust. The compactors were placed under a rotating gate under the filter system. All in all up to 7-8 m³/day is compacted.

John Schuitema, Process- and Maintenance Engineer at PreZero:
The collaboration with RUNI went well. The search for a solution for our problem and the final solution works. We have no dust issues anymore”.
